Stackable Can Racks
There is nothing more time consuming than having to sift through can labels in your pantry, in the middle of the afternoon, while trying to prepare dinner! A can rack organizer can be a great way to save space and time. By placing the label forward and lining up similar items behind each other, you can simply grab and go!
Slim Storage Carts
You know that weird space between the refrigerator and the counters? Well, that can be used as extra storage space, too. Whether it’s utensils that need to be put somewhere, or newly bought sauces, cans, or fruits, having a slim storage cart to put in it’s place works wonders.

Grid Panel
Grid panels are great for hanging your cooking utensils if you’re short on drawer or counter space. Plus, they look super cool in just about any room, displaying what you may use the most throughout your busy week – from utensils, to strainers and even pots and pans.
Pantry Containers
Containers are a great way to store sugars, pasta, cereal, beans, coffee, cookies and pretty much anything that can take up space in your pantry. I like to store things in canisters that need to be scooped. It makes it so much easier to scoop and put it back, than to have to open the bag or box. Plus, it looks way better when you open your pantry or store them on your counter.
